Gazi Ataur Rahman
Gazi Ataur Rahman is the spokesperson for the Islamic Movement in Bangladesh (Islami Andolon), a political party known for its Islamic ideology. Recently, he was in the news regarding the party's stance on the upcoming elections and its relationship with the Bangladesh Nationalist Party (BNP), clarifying that they had not received an invitation to a BNP event despite claims to the contrary.
